Historical analysis shows a shift over time: while Democrats were associated with major 20th-century wars like World War I, World War II, Korea, and Vietnam,
since the 1990s, Republicans have been more frequently linked to launching new conflicts. For example, George H.W. Bush started the Gulf War, and George W. Bush initiated the post-9/11 wars in Afghanistan and Iraq. In contrast, Democratic presidents like Clinton and Obama engaged in military actions (e.g., Kosovo, Libya, drone campaigns) but often without large-scale ground invasions.
